Output 38c50558c984f640fe1498f4deb0251228d08aab5f18920f3b0cdc2878377482:0

value
4540000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17af0f23a96778f3779a1e5c902a269858e3d557 OP_EQUAL
address
33rFBH5RKb6f1w663zJLKFskCxU5EBP4dB
transaction
38c50558c984f640fe1498f4deb0251228d08aab5f18920f3b0cdc2878377482
spent
true